- Live musicians: A string quartet, a harpist, a solo violinist, or a guitarist can add a touch of elegance and personalization. They can play your favorite songs, making the moment even more special.
- Vocalist: A singer can perform your processional song and other ceremony music, whether it's a classic ballad or a modern love song. Imagine the emotion in the air as your soon-to-be spouse walks down the aisle to your song!
- Recorded music: If you have a specific song or artist in mind, or if you are on a tight budget, using a quality sound system and a well-curated playlist can also work great. Just ensure the audio quality is superb and that the song choices are spot-on.
- Acoustic duo or trio: A guitarist and a singer, or even a small band, can create a relaxed, engaging atmosphere. They can play covers of popular songs or offer a mix of original music and covers.
- Jazz band: A jazz band is a classy, sophisticated choice that elevates the mood without being too overwhelming. They can create a super cool ambiance.
- DJ: A DJ can play a mix of genres, catering to different tastes and keeping the energy flowing. You can provide your must-play list or let the DJ set the mood, depending on your preferences.
- Playlist: If you prefer recorded music, create a playlist of mellow, enjoyable tunes that will keep guests entertained while they socialize.
- Live band (mellow): A live band that specializes in softer genres like jazz, swing, or acoustic pop can enhance the dining experience without overpowering it.
- String quartet or classical ensemble: This offers a touch of elegance and sophistication, perfect for a formal wedding dinner.
- Pianist or guitarist: A solo pianist or guitarist is a simple, elegant choice that can set a lovely mood. This is perfect for a more intimate gathering.
- Curated playlist: Create a playlist of romantic or instrumental music to complement the meal. Avoid songs with strong beats or overly energetic melodies.
- Live bands: Bands bring incredible energy and stage presence. They can play a wide range of genres, from classic rock and pop to funk and soul. A talented band can create an unforgettable experience, but they are often more expensive.
- DJs: DJs offer versatility and can play a huge variety of music, mixing different genres and catering to individual requests. They are often more affordable and can accommodate special song requests. Ensure you find a DJ who reads the crowd well and keeps the energy up all night.

- Set a budget: Determine how much you're willing to spend on entertainment before you start researching vendors. Make a clear budget. Music and entertainment costs can vary widely, so you need to set a limit.
- Research vendors: Read reviews, watch videos of live performances, and ask for recommendations from friends and family. Don't be afraid to read reviews, watch videos, and ask for references.
- Book early: Popular bands and DJs get booked up quickly, especially during peak wedding season. Book your entertainment as soon as you decide on your date and venue. This is super important; good vendors are in high demand.
- Communicate your vision: Share your musical preferences, the vibe you want to create, and any special requests with your band or DJ. Communication is key! The more information they have, the better they can tailor their performance to your tastes.
- Provide a timeline: Give your entertainment a detailed timeline of events for the day, including the ceremony, cocktail hour, dinner, and reception. The entertainment needs to know when and where to be.
- Consider your venue: Some venues have limitations on noise levels or space. Make sure your entertainment choices fit the space.
- Get a contract: Always have a contract with your entertainment vendor that outlines the details of their services, payment terms, and cancellation policies. This protects you and ensures everyone is on the same page.

Fireworks or Special Effects
If your venue allows, consider adding fireworks or other special effects, like confetti cannons or sparklers, to the grand entrance, first dance, or cake cutting. Just make sure to comply with local regulations and safety guidelines.
